Sports Tours to Rome for Schools and Junior Teams

Rome is one of the grandest cities in Europe and a great destination for a school sports tour or youth team tou. Everywhere you turn in the city you are reminded of its past. From the unrivalled history and culture to the modern cosmopolitan buzz, Rome is truly unique. The Romans have left some amazing landmarks that have been well-preserved, the most famous of which is of course the Colloseum which is well worth a visit with the audio-tour. Another must-see sight of Rome is the Trevi Fountain. The fountain, inspired by Roman triumphal marches, is the largest and most famous Baroque fountain in Rome. No visit to Rome would be complete without a visit to the home of the Catholic Church at the Vatican City. At only 440 square metres in size, the Vatican City is the smallest country in the world. It is home to St Peter’s Square, the Vatican and the Sistine Chapel.
